The Gambia, a slender nation hugging the banks of its namesake river, offers a culinary landscape as rich and diverse as its history. Local cuisine experiences in The Gambia are a fantastic way for travelers to dive headfirst into the heart of Senegambian culture, moving beyond the beaches and beyond the typical tourist trail. These opportunities aren't just about tasting; they're about understanding the stories behind the dishes, the ingredients sourced from bustling local markets, and the age-old cooking techniques passed down through generations. Imagine learning the secrets to a perfectly prepared Domoda, a hearty groundnut stew, or mastering the art of shaping and frying Akara, crispy bean fritters, right in the kitchen of a local family or under the guidance of an experienced chef. These culinary explorations often begin with a visit to a vibrant Gambian market, where the air is thick with the scent of exotic spices, fresh produce, and freshly caught fish. Here, you'll discover the essential ingredients that form the backbone of Gambian cooking, from cassava and plantains to a kaleidoscope of local vegetables and the ever-present chili peppers. Guides on these tours are typically locals, offering invaluable insights into the provenance of food, the importance of certain ingredients in local life, and the social rituals surrounding meals. This immersive approach allows you to connect with Gambian people on a personal level, fostering a deeper appreciation for their hospitality and way of life. These immersive experiences typically begin with a guided tour of a bustling local market, like the Albert Market in Banjul. You'll learn to identify and select fresh produce, spices, and meats before heading to a local home or culinary school to prepare traditional dishes. Expect to get hands-on with ingredients and cooking methods.
Offer a unique chance to be welcomed into a Gambian household for an authentic meal. You'll often share stories with your hosts and learn about family recipes. This is a deeply personal way to experience Gambian hospitality and cuisine.
Explore the diverse and delicious street food scene of cities like Serekunda. A local guide will lead you to popular stalls, introducing you to local favorites like kachumbari (a fresh tomato and onion salad), suya (spicy grilled skewers), and various fried snacks.
Most local cuisine experiences in The Gambia range from 3 to 4 hours, allowing ample time for market visits, cooking, and enjoying the prepared meal.
The Gambia has a tropical climate. Tours are typically conducted during the cooler parts of the day to ensure comfort. Light, breathable clothing is recommended.
Group sizes can vary, but many culinary tours are small, intimate affairs, often limited to 6-10 participants to ensure a personalized experience.
Typically includes a guided market tour, all ingredients, hands-on cooking instruction, and the meal itself. Some may include local transport to/from the market or cooking location.
Meeting points are usually specified by the tour operator and can range from a hotel pick-up point to a designated spot in a city center or market.
Prices generally start around $30 USD per person for market tours and cooking classes, with more extensive or private experiences potentially costing more.
Be adventurous with your palate. Gambian cuisine uses spices that are both warming and fragrant – don't shy away from trying new flavors.
Wear comfortable shoes. You'll likely be doing a good amount of walking, especially if your tour includes a market visit.
Bring a reusable bag. Many market tours encourage you to pick up small souvenirs or spices to take home.
Ask questions! The best part of these tours is the interaction with locals. Inquire about ingredients, cooking methods, and the cultural significance of dishes.
Inform your guide about any dietary restrictions or allergies well in advance. Most operators are happy to accommodate.
Try 'bissap' (hibiscus drink) or 'baobab juice' when offered – they are refreshing local beverages.
Don't be afraid to sample street food, but choose busy stalls where food is cooked fresh and turnover is high.
Carry small denominations of local currency (Gambian Dalasi) for any optional purchases at the market or for tipping if you feel inclined.
A: You'll likely encounter popular dishes like Domoda (groundnut stew), Yassa (marinated chicken or fish in a lemon and onion sauce), Benachin (one-pot rice dish similar to jollof rice), and various fish or chicken stews. You might also learn about preparing Akara (bean fritters) and fresh salads.
A: Many tour operators can accommodate vegetarian or vegan diets, especially if notified in advance. Gambian cuisine has many vegetable-based dishes, and ingredients like groundnuts, rice, and vegetables form the basis of several meals.
A: Reputable tour operators focus on safe and hygienic practices. They will guide you to trusted vendors and advise on what to look for. The best advice is to observe how busy a stall is; high turnover usually means fresher food.
A: Comfortable, lightweight clothing is best. Consider something you don't mind getting a little messy, as cooking can involve direct handling of ingredients. Comfortable walking shoes are essential for market visits.
A: Absolutely! Local markets are fantastic places to find authentic Gambian spices like ginger, chili, cloves, and baobab powder. Guides can often point you to the best stalls for purchasing these items.
A: Yes, these tours are designed for cultural exchange. Your local guide will facilitate communication, and you'll have opportunities to interact with cooks, vendors, and hosts.
A: Alcohol is not a primary component of traditional Gambian meals, and drinks included are usually local non-alcoholic beverages like bissap or baobab juice. If you wish to consume alcohol, it's best to inquire directly with the tour provider.
